HUMAN RIGHTS ADVOCATE FREED IN SWAP SAYS RUSSIA IS SLIDING BACK TOWARD STALINIST TIMES

BERLIN (AP) — A human rights activist since the 1980s, Oleg Orlov thought Russia had turned a corner when the Soviet Union collapsed and a democratically elected president became leader. But then Vladimir Putin rose to power, crushing dissent and launching a fullscale invasion of Ukraine. Finally, the 71-yearold Orlov was himself thrown in prison for opposing the war.
